一、前言

随着互联网的不断发展,Java Server Pages(JSP)技术已经成为网页开发的重要工具之一。本文将围绕西安电子出版社JSP实例,为大家详细介绍JSP的基本概念、开发环境搭建、常用标签以及实例分析。通过本文的学习,相信大家能够轻松掌握JSP开发技巧。

西安电子出版社JSP实例教程轻松掌握JSP开发方法  第1张

二、JSP简介

1. JSP的概念

JSP(Java Server Pages)是一种动态网页技术,它允许在HTML页面中嵌入Java代码。当服务器接收到请求时,JSP引擎会先执行其中的Java代码,然后将生成的HTML页面发送给客户端浏览器。

2. JSP的特点

* 易于学习和使用:JSP使用HTML和Java代码混合编写,降低了Java Web开发的门槛。

* 跨平台:JSP技术遵循Java语言的标准,可以在任何支持Java虚拟机(JVM)的平台上运行。

* 可扩展性强:JSP可以与Java Bean、Servlet等技术结合,实现复杂的功能。

三、开发环境搭建

1. JDK安装

我们需要下载并安装JDK(Java Development Kit)。由于西安电子出版社的JSP实例教程中未指定版本,这里以JDK 8为例。以下是下载和安装JDK的步骤:

* 下载JDK 8安装包:[http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html](http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html)

* 解压安装包到指定目录(例如:D:""Java""jdk1.8.0_231)

* 在系统环境变量中添加Path变量,指向JDK的bin目录(例如:D:""Java""jdk1.8.0_231""bin)

2. Tomcat安装

接下来,我们需要下载并安装Tomcat(Java Servlet容器)。以下是下载和安装Tomcat的步骤:

* 下载Tomcat 8安装包:[http://tomcat.apache.org/download-80.cgi](http://tomcat.apache.org/download-80.cgi)

* 解压安装包到指定目录(例如:D:""Program Files""Apache Software Foundation""Tomcat 8.0)

* 配置环境变量,添加CATALINA_HOME变量,指向Tomcat的安装目录(例如:D:""Program Files""Apache Software Foundation""Tomcat 8.0)

* 在系统环境变量中添加Path变量,指向CATALINA_HOME的bin目录(例如:D:""Program Files""Apache Software Foundation""Tomcat 8.0""bin)

四、JSP常用标签

1. 动作标签

动作标签用于在JSP页面中执行特定操作。以下是一些常用的动作标签:

标签名称作用
``将其他JSP页面包含到当前页面中
``将请求转发到另一个JSP页面或URL
``创建一个新的Java对象
``设置Java对象的属性值
``删除指定的属性

2. 表达式标签

表达式标签用于在JSP页面中输出表达式结果。以下是一些常用的表达式标签:

标签名称作用
`<%=...%>`输出表达式结果
`<%=...%>`输出表达式结果,并进行格式化

3. 声明标签

声明标签用于在JSP页面中声明Java变量。以下是一些常用的声明标签:

标签名称作用
`<%!...%>`声明Java变量、方法和类

五、西安电子出版社JSP实例分析

以下是一个简单的西安电子出版社JSP实例,用于展示JSP的基本语法和功能。

实例:展示西安电子出版社信息

1. 创建JSP页面

在Tomcat的webapps目录下创建一个名为“jspdemo”的文件夹,并在该文件夹中创建一个名为“index.jsp”的JSP页面。以下是index.jsp页面的代码:

```jsp

<%@ page contentType="